//! Environment-Variables configuration loader (`env` feature which is enabled by default).
//!
//! This is only usable if you enabled `env` Cargo feature.
//!
//! ### Example
//! ```rust
//! use std::env::set_var;
//! use plugx_config::{
//! loader::{ConfigurationLoader, env::ConfigurationLoaderEnv},
//! ext::url::Url,
//! };
//!
//! set_var("MY_APP_NAME__FOO__B_A_R", "Baz");
//! set_var("MY_APP_NAME__QUX__ABC", "XYZ");
//!
//! let url = Url::try_from("env://?prefix=MY_APP_NAME").expect("A valid URL!");
//!
//! let mut loader = ConfigurationLoaderEnv::new();
//! // You could set `prefix`, `separator`, and `strip_prefix` programmatically like this:
//! // loader.[set|with]_prefix("MY_APP_NAME");
//! // loader.[set|with]_separator("__");
//! // loader.[set|with]_strip_prefix(true);
//!
//! // We do not set `whitelist` so we're going to load all plugins' configurations:
//! let mut maybe_whitelist = None;
//! let result = loader.load(&url, maybe_whitelist, false).unwrap();
//! let (_, foo) = result
//! .iter()
//! .find(|(plugin_name, _)| plugin_name == "foo")
//! .expect("`foo` plugin config");
//! assert_eq!(foo.maybe_contents(), Some(&"B_A_R=\"Baz\"".to_string()));
//! let (_, qux) = result
//! .iter()
//! .find(|(plugin_name, _)| plugin_name == "qux")
//! .expect("`qux` plugin config");
//! assert_eq!(qux.maybe_contents(), Some(&"ABC=\"XYZ\"".to_string()));
//!
//! // Only load `foo` plugin configuration:
//! let whitelist = ["foo".to_string()].to_vec();
//! maybe_whitelist = Some(&whitelist);
//! let result = loader.load(&url, maybe_whitelist, false).unwrap();
//! assert!(result.iter().find(|(plugin_name, _)| plugin_name == "foo").is_some());
//! assert!(result.iter().find(|(plugin_name, _)| plugin_name == "qux").is_none());
//! ```
//!
//! See [mod@loader] documentation to known how loaders work.
